Portable Speakers Market Dynamics

Drivers

  • Rising Demand for Durable Portable Audio Solutions Drives Portable Speaker Market Growth

The portable speakers market is fueled by the increasing demand for portable audio solutions in outdoor and travel settings. With more consumers embracing outdoor activities such as hiking, beach outings, and camping, the need for durable, waterproof, and compact Bluetooth speakers has surged. These speakers not only provide high-quality sound but also boast features that cater to active lifestyles, including long battery life and resilience against the elements. Popular models like the Ultimate Ears Wonder boom and Tribit StormBox Mini stand out for their rugged design and performance. The Wonder boom offers an impressive IP67 water-resistance rating, making it dustproof and able to survive submersion in water for up to 30 minutes. It also features 11 hours of battery life and can withstand a 5-foot drop. The Tribit StormBox Mini, while smaller, offers an IPX7 rating, which allows it to be submerged in water for up to 30 minutes, and it delivers excellent sound quality with a battery life of up to 9.5 hours. As outdoor entertainment continues to rise in popularity, consumers increasingly look for speakers that can endure harsh conditions while providing superior sound. Advancements in speakers technology, including USB-C charging and enhanced sound performance, are driving the continued growth of this market. The increasing participation in outdoor activities, particularly in the US, where over 50% of Americans engage in outdoor pursuits, is further contributing to the expansion of this sector. With rising living standards and the desire for outdoor experiences, the market for durable, high-performance portable speakers is poised for ongoing growth.

Restraints

  • Battery life constraints challenge the growth of the portable speakers market.

A major challenge in the portable speakers market is managing battery life. Consumers expect their portable Bluetooth speakers to last for extended periods, especially for activities like camping or beach outings. However, many budget-friendly models often have shorter battery life, which is a common issue. Premium models, like the JBL Charge 5, offer impressive battery performance, but more affordable options struggle to balance long battery life with compact size and lightweight design. Smaller speakers tend to sacrifice battery capacity to maintain portability, leading to dissatisfaction among users who need reliable power for longer durations. Some models also experience reduced performance as the battery ages, further impacting the user experience. While advancements like lithium-ion batteries and USB-C charging have improved efficiency, upgrading battery technology without increasing costs remains difficult, particularly for low-cost speakers. These battery limitations present significant challenges for manufacturers trying to meet the demand for portable speakers that are both lightweight and long lasting. Addressing this issue is critical for sustaining growth in a competitive market where consumers prioritize both convenience and durability.

Portable Speakers Market Segment Analysis

by Category

In 2023, the Mass Market segment dominated the portable speakers market, capturing around 64% of the revenue share. This dominance is driven by the high demand for affordable, durable, and feature-rich Bluetooth speakers that cater to everyday consumers. Brands offering budget-friendly models with essential functionalities like waterproofing, decent sound quality, and long battery life are the primary drivers behind this segment's growth. The accessibility of these products makes them popular for various casual outdoor activities, including beach outings, picnics, and travel. The continued focus on product affordability and the expansion of e-commerce platforms have further bolstered the mass market segment, making portable speakers accessible to a broader demographic. As a result, it remains the largest and fastest-growing category.

by Connectivity

In 2023, the Hybrid Bluetooth segment accounted for around 74% of the revenue in the portable speakers market. This growth can be attributed to the increasing consumer preference for versatile, multi-functional speakers that can connect via both Bluetooth and wired methods, offering more flexibility in usage. Hybrid Bluetooth speakers cater to a wide range of users, from those seeking wireless convenience to those who require a wired connection for stable, uninterrupted performance in environments like home audio setups. Additionally, the integration of features such as USB-C charging, enhanced sound quality, and longer battery life has made hybrid Bluetooth speakers a preferred choice. The combination of convenience, versatility, and robust connectivity ensures their dominance in the market.

Portable Speakers Market Regional Analysis

In 2023, North America held a dominant market share of approximately 37% of the portable speakers market. This dominance can be attributed to the region's robust consumer electronics market, with a high demand for advanced, portable audio solutions. The popularity of Bluetooth speakers, combined with a rising trend of outdoor activities, travel, and events, has significantly boosted the adoption of portable speakers across the U.S. and Canada. Additionally, the presence of major brands like Bose, JBL, and Sonos, which cater to premium and mass-market segments, has solidified the region's market share. The growing adoption of smart home devices and the increasing integration of portable speakers with IoT technology further enhance North America's market position. Furthermore, significant technological advancements in battery life, sound quality, and wireless capabilities have contributed to the expansion. In countries like the U.S., disposable income and a high inclination towards outdoor activities fuel demand, while Canadian consumers also embrace advanced, durable products for both urban and adventure-driven lifestyles. As the region continues to prioritize innovation, North America is likely to remain a key driver in the portable speakers market growth.

Asia-Pacific is set to be the fastest-growing region in the portable speakers market from 2024 to 2032. Rapid urbanization, increasing disposable income, and the rise of a middle-class population in countries like China, India, and Japan are driving the demand for consumer electronics, including portable speakers. Outdoor activities such as camping and music festivals also boost market growth. China leads the market, with manufacturers offering affordable, high-quality Bluetooth speakers, while India benefits from rising smartphone adoption and social media usage. Japan focuses on premium, tech-advanced models. E-commerce growth and the shift toward smart homes in countries like South Korea and Singapore further stimulate demand, solidifying Asia Pacific as a key growth driver in the portable speakers market.
